Esther Lin, MMA Fighting The UFC is targeting a strawweight title fight in April.
MMA Fighting has confirmed with sources close to the situation that a 115-pound championship matchup between Zhang Weili and Rose Namajunas is in the works for UFC 261. The event is scheduled to take place April 24 in a venue and location yet to be announced. ESPN was first to report the targeted booking.
Per sources, contracts have yet to be signed, but all parties involved are on the same page in regards to the date.
Weili captured the title on her 20th consecutive victory when she knocked out Jessica Andrade in the first round in August 2019. “Magnum” went on to successfully defend her championship in one of the greatest fights in UFC history, earning a split decision over former champion Joanna Jedrzejczyk at UFC 248 this past March.
Namajunas will be looking to become UFC champ for the second time in her career. “Thug” became the champion with an opening round stoppage of Jedrzejczyk at UFC 217. After defeating Jedrzejczyk a second time at UFC 223 five months later, Namajunas lost the title to Andrade at UFC 237 in May 2019. After over a year away, the 28-year-old returned and avenged her previous loss with a Fight of the Night earning win over Andrade at UFC 251 in July.
Coincidentally enough, Andrade will compete at UFC 261 as she will challenge Valentina Shevchenko for the women’s flyweight title.
